About Collard Group

The Collard Group is one of the largest privately-owned waste management companies in the South of England and a leading demolition specialist nationwide.

Our 400-strong team operate from nine recycling facilities across five counties and contracts across the UK. With over 150 lorries our recycling operations cover Hampshire, Berkshire, Wiltshire, Oxfordshire and Surrey and we have the capacity to process over 1m tonnes of waste and recycled aggregates every year.

We have grown year-on-year into a multi-disciplined provider of demolition, remediation, earthworks, waste management, recycling, virgin and recycled aggregates and ready-mix concrete.

We continually invest for the future and typically spend over £5m each year on infrastructure, plant and equipment. We’re committed to training and developing and a great place to work for our people along with providing great products, services and solutions for our customers
